At some point in one's life, they will come across many different people with views, thoughts, and beliefs than their own, especially if they live in a [[The Verse|universe]] where there are [[Aliens and Monsters|aliens, monsters,]] fairies, [[Noble Demon|demons]], [[Friendly Neighborhood Vampires|vampires]], or what have you co-existing with humans; in fact, it doesn't even have to be beings from a different species in order for you come across someone different, considering that each and every human is unique.
As a result, that person will come across someone he/she loathes with absolute intensity (i.e. [[The Rival]], [[Alpha Bitch]], [[Big Bad]], [[Anti-Hero]], etc.) or someone he/she loves/admires so much that they'd sacrifice anything just to please them (i.e. [[Big Brother Mentor]], [[Love Interest]], etc.). But how do they go about describing this person they hate/like? Not any old compliment/insult will do.
Therefore, the person must describe them as the ''epitome'' of the trait that they loathe/admire. Thus, they say "Bob, you put the X in XY". X is the adjective used to describe said trait and XY is the noun of X. For example, one could say, "You put the stupid in stupidity".
There's also the related "you can't have XY without X" phrase, for example, "You can't have consensual without sensual."
